Position Summary:
Oversee all day-to-day Agency activities and contribute to building the brand at a strategic level. Usually responsible for a group of brands and/or a group of account services personnel.

Responsibilities Of Position
  • Job Knowledge
    • Demonstrate ownership and accountability for all agency procedures and work flow. Evaluate on an ongoing basis making recommendations for improvement
    • Supervise day-to-day activities on assigned accounts
    • “Paint” the big picture to team members regarding activities on assigned accounts
    • Demonstrate expertise in the assigned therapeutic categories, markets and products/science.
    • Direct creation of monthly status reports, job opening checklists, contact reports, work orders, estimates and other correspondence; Ensures timely and accurate execution of said
    • Assigns, oversees and evaluates activities of other Account team members
    • Develop, write and implement Communications Plans
    • Interact with all levels of creative staff in review of projects ensuring consistency with client objectives and brand strategy
    • Demonstrate advertising and marketing expertise

Minimum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ree
  • 6-8 years agency experience with a minimum of 1-2 years in an Account Supervisor role
  • OR a combination of 8 plus years experience in a marketing services environment with pharmaceutical sales experience
